  • Couch to 5K

    Taking up running can seem like a scary prospect, especially if you feel out of shape or unfit.
    NHS Couch to 5K will help you gradually work up towards running 5km in just 9 weeks.

  • Get Active

    No matter how much you do, physical activity is good for your body and mind. Adults should aim to be active every day. Some is good – more is better still.
